English: The VISSR instrument onboard the GOES 7 satellite captured this visible image of Hurricane Octave southwest of the Baja California Peninsula on September 12, 1989. Octave had maximum sustained winds of 125 mph (205 km/h), and its minimum central pressure was 950 millibars.
